How To Choose The Best Affordable Weed Wacker
Finding the right balance between power, runtime, and weight is the core challenge in this category. Your specific yard size, the density of vegetation, and your tolerance for cord management will drive the decision between corded electric, entry-level battery, or a better-equipped battery trimmer.
Corded or Cordless: The First Fork in the Road
Corded trimmers offer unlimited runtime and consistent power without battery degradation over time. They excel on small to medium properties where an extension cord reaches easily. The trade-off is managing the cord around trees and flower beds. Cordless trimmers provide freedom of movement and are ideal for properties with obstacles or no accessible outdoor outlet, but require attention to battery voltage (20V minimum for reliable cutting) and amp-hour rating (2.0Ah or higher for decent runtime).
Motor Type: Brushed vs Brushless
Brushed motors are common at budget-friendly price points and are perfectly adequate for light to moderate trimming. Brushless motors, found on premium models, run more efficiently, deliver more torque, last longer, and are quieter. The efficiency gain directly translates to longer runtime per battery charge. If your yard has thick weeds or you want the tool to last several seasons, a brushless motor justifies the higher upfront cost.
Line Feed System: Bump, Auto, or Command
The line advancement system is a frequent point of frustration. Bump-feed requires tapping the head on the ground to release line. Auto-feed advances line automatically when the motor restarts, which is convenient but can waste line if it feeds too aggressively. Command-feed (found on Worx models) lets you press a button to advance line on demand, offering the best balance of control and convenience. Manual feed heads, where you stop and pull the line, are the most reliable but slow down the work.

1. EGO Power+ String Trimmer ST1510T
The EGO ST1510T is the premium option that justifies its position through a 15-inch cutting swath and professional-grade 0.095-inch spiral-twist dual line, which chews through thick weeds and tall grass that smaller trimmers would bog down in. The patented Powerload technology is a standout feature — you feed the line through the head, push a button, and the trimmer winds it automatically in seconds, eliminating the most tedious part of maintenance. The telescopic aluminum shaft adjusts to fit users from different heights, and the brushless motor delivers up to 45 minutes of runtime on a recommended 2.5Ah battery (sold separately), all while producing minimal vibration.
Weighing 7.4 pounds, this is a heavier unit that feels solid and well-balanced once you adjust the handle position. The noise level is moderate and much quieter than any gas equivalent. Users report that the battery platform is shared across EGO’s line of mowers and blowers, making this an excellent upgrade path if you already own EGO tools. The IPX4 weather-resistant construction adds durability for occasional damp conditions.
The primary consideration is that the battery and charger are not included, which raises the effective cost significantly if you are starting from scratch. The 5-year tool warranty provides confidence in long-term reliability, but the initial investment is substantial. This trimmer is best suited for those who already have EGO batteries or are willing to invest in a premium, long-lasting tool.

2. WORX WG173 3-in-1 Cordless String Trimmer
The WORX WG173 stands out with its brushless motor, which runs 50% longer and delivers 25% more power than standard brushed motors, directly translating to a tool that doesn’t bog down in dense grass. The 13-inch cutting swath and dual-line design cover 3x more area per pass than smaller single-line trimmers, making it faster on medium to large properties. The patented Command Feed line advancement is a major quality-of-life improvement — you press a button to advance line on demand, giving you full control and stopping the waste associated with aggressive auto-feed systems.
Weighing only 6.62 pounds, the WG173 is light enough for comfortable one-handed use, and the telescopic shaft with a 90-degree pivoting head makes edging along sidewalks and flower beds effortless. The included 4.0Ah Power Share PRO battery provides an estimated 30 minutes of runtime under heavy load, and the charger brings it back to full quickly. The 3-in-1 conversion from trimmer to wheeled edger to mini-mower adds genuine versatility for maintaining tight corners and fence lines.
Some users have reported that the included trimmer line can be prone to breaking or fusing under heavy use, and switching to an off-brand .065-inch line solves this. The battery can drain if left on the charger for extended periods (over a week), so remove it after charging. Despite these quirks, this is a powerful, well-designed tool that leverages WORX’s extensive Power Share platform.

3. Greenworks 24V Cordless String Trimmer/Edger ST24B217
The Greenworks ST24B217 is engineered for users who prioritize ultra-lightweight operation and low noise above all else. At just 5.2 pounds, it is lighter than many comparable trimmers, and its cushioned ergonomic grip makes extended trimming sessions manageable even for seniors or users with limited upper body strength. The 24V brushless motor operates at around 75 dB — quieter than a vacuum cleaner — making it HOA-friendly for early morning or evening use. The 12-inch cutting swath with a .065-inch single line is adequate for grass and light weeds on properties up to a quarter acre.
The 2-in-1 conversion from trimmer to edger is tool-free — just press a button to rotate the head 90 degrees. The telescoping aluminum shaft adjusts for users between 4’8” and 6’5”, a genuinely useful range that accommodates a wide variety of body types. The included 2.0Ah battery delivers roughly 30 minutes of runtime, which is sufficient for small to medium yards, and the battery platform is shared with over 150 Greenworks 24V tools. The push-button start eliminates any pull-cord hassle, and the auto-feed head prevents jams by advancing line only when the motor restarts.
The conservative auto-feed system is a double-edged sword — it prevents waste but may require occasional manual line advancement for heavier cutting. Some users reported battery life degradation after several cycles, and the 2.0Ah battery is small enough that you may want a spare for larger yards. This is a well-balanced tool for those who value quiet, light operation over brute cutting power.

4. BLACK+DECKER String Trimmer and Weed Wacker BESTA510
The BLACK+DECKER BESTA510 is the corded champion of this list, powered by a 6.5 Amp motor and a Powerdrive Transmission that provides maximum torque for cutting through tough weeds, overgrowth, and even light hedge material. With a 14-inch cutting path, this trimmer covers ground quickly, and the 2-in-1 conversion to a wheeled edger is simple — just rotate the head and engage the edge guide for clean, professional-looking borders along sidewalks and flower beds. The automatic feed spool technology eliminates bumping, so line advances hassle-free every time you restart the motor.
Weighing 6.3 pounds, the BESTA510 is lightweight and well-balanced, with an adjustable auxiliary handle that provides excellent control. The cord retention system prevents accidental disconnection, which is a common frustration with corded trimmers that can interrupt your rhythm mid-job. The 14-inch cutting diameter means fewer passes, and the auto-feed system is generally reliable, though some users found it could feed line too aggressively if the trimmer was heavily loaded, wasting material.
The major trade-off is, of course, the cord. You will need a long, outdoor-rated extension cord, and managing it around trees, bushes, and garden beds requires patience. For properties where an outdoor outlet is accessible, however, this trimmer offers unlimited runtime, consistent power that never fades, and a price point that undercuts most battery models. It is made in the USA, which is a bonus for buyers prioritizing domestic manufacturing.

5. BLACK+DECKER String Trimmer BEST935
The BLACK+DECKER BEST935 is the entry-level corded trimmer that prioritizes lightweight usability and simplicity above raw power. Featuring a 4 Amp motor and a 13-inch cutting deck with auto-feed line, it is designed for small to medium properties where the priority is keeping grass and light weeds under control without fighting a heavy or complex tool. The built-in auxiliary handle provides comfortable two-handed control, and the overall weight is remarkably low for a corded unit, making it easy to maneuver around flower beds and fences.
Many users, including seniors and those with physical limitations, specifically note that the BEST935 is light enough to use without causing arm or back fatigue. The electric motor provides instant-on power with no pull cords or battery charging required, and the 2-year limited warranty provides peace of mind. The auto-feed spool uses the same AF-100 spool as other BLACK+DECKER trimmers, making replacement easy and affordable. The 4 Amp motor is adequate for routine grass trimming but will struggle with thick, woody weeds or dense overgrowth.
The main consideration is that the 4 Amp motor is on the lower end of power for this category. If your property has tough weeds or you need to cut through significantly overgrown areas, the 6.5 Amp BESTA510 or a battery model with higher torque will be a better investment. The cord management requirement is identical to all corded trimmers. This is the right choice for the budget-conscious buyer with a small, well-maintained lawn.
